Obsługa języka dla analiza tekstu dla kondycji
Skorzystaj z tego artykułu, aby dowiedzieć się, które języki naturalne są obsługiwane przez analiza tekstu dla kondycji i kontenera platformy Docker.
Hostowana usługa interfejsu API
Hostowana usługa interfejsu API obsługuje języki angielskie, hiszpańskie, francuskie, niemieckie, włoskie i portugalskie.
Podczas tworzenia struktury żądania interfejsu API należy dodać odpowiednie tagi języka dla następujących języków:
English – “en”
Spanish – “es”
French - “fr”
German – “de”
Italian – “it”
Portuguese – “pt”
json
{
"analysisInput": {
"documents": [
{
"text": "El médico prescrió 200 mg de ibuprofeno.",
"language": "es",
"id": "1"
}
]
},
"tasks": [
{
"taskName": "analyze 1",
"kind": "Healthcare",
"parameters":
{
"modelVersion": "2022-08-15-preview"
}
}
]
}
Kontener platformy Docker
Kontener platformy Docker obsługuje języki angielskie, hiszpańskie, francuskie, niemieckie, włoskie, portugalskie i hebrajskie. Szczegółowe informacje na temat wdrażania usługi w kontenerze można znaleźć tutaj.
Aby pobrać nowe obrazy kontenerów z publicznego rejestru kontenerów firmy Microsoft, użyj następującego polecenia docker pull .
W przypadku języka angielskiego, hiszpańskiego, włoskiego, francuskiego, niemieckiego i portugalskiego:
docker pull mcr.microsoft.com/azure-cognitive-services/textanalytics/healthcare:latin
Dla języka hebrajskiego:
docker pull mcr.microsoft.com/azure-cognitive-services/textanalytics/healthcare:semitic
Podczas tworzenia struktury żądania interfejsu API należy dodać odpowiednie tagi języka dla następujących języków:
English – “en”
Spanish – “es”
French - “fr”
German – “de”
Italian – “it”
Portuguese – “pt”
Hebrew – “he”
Poniższy kod json jest przykładem pliku JSON dołączonego do treści POST żądania języka dla hiszpańskiego dokumentu:
json
{
"analysisInput": {
"documents": [
{
"text": "El médico prescrió 200 mg de ibuprofeno.",
"language": "es",
"id": "1"
}
]
},
"tasks": [
{
"taskName": "analyze 1",
"kind": "Healthcare",
}
]
}